Common spring and summer equine skin irritations are often caused by flies, ticks, midges, mosquitoes, and bot flies. Heavy insect exposure can lead to itching, irritated behaviour, and may contribute to the development of Queensland itch.
Think Free utilises patented PST-22 technology, which works in harmony with the horseās natural skin chemistry. This gentle interaction subtly alters the skinās environment, making horses less attractive to irritating insects.
With daily feeding, results may be noticed within 2ā3 weeks, helping horses remain calmer and less stressed from insect irritation around the clock.
Feeding Directions
Introduce gradually.
-
Feed 1 scoop daily for the first 7 days
-
Thereafter, feed:
-
2 scoops (125 g) daily for a 450 kg horse
-
1 scoop (60 g) daily for ponies
-
-
For optimal results, feed the full daily amount in the morning feed
Oily skin may reduce the effectiveness of this product.
If desired results are not observed, the daily amount may be increased by 1 scoop at a time. Think Free can be safely fed at up to 6 scoops per day.
Suitable for daily feeding to horses of all ages, including breeding stock. Safe for use in all warm-blooded animals.
Composition
Alfalfa, Ectogon 284Ā® powder (PST-22), sodium chloride, calcium carbonate, acetic acid, premium vitamin and mineral premix.
